    TC's is awesome!...when you're 21. After your first year of legal drinking in a bar, the allure of this hole in the wall wears off. Or at least it should. Anyway, this is a very basic townie bar. You'll find people in their early 20s and people in their late 50s. I used to be a regular when I lived in Oak Lawn and had just turned 21. It was like so cool! Miller Lite pitchers for $5 on Wednesdays and Saturdays.This was top shelf compared to the Keystone and Ice House days of college. Good place to watch a game. They have a bunch of TVs on the wall. When the Blackhawks were in the playoffs 2 years ago, the bar was giving out free shots for each Hawks goal. Thanks for the 5 goal game, Hawks!

    When the alcohol starts kicking in, turn to the kitchen where they have the yummiest nachos for your post-drink munchies. Wednesday and Saturday nights were also karaoke nights hosted by Kevin, the coolest DJ in all the land. He knows his music and has a good level of sarcasm going on. And he looks like Chris Daughtry (but don't tell him that). It's a grand ol' time hearing drunk bitches sing to Ke$ha or whoever is the cool pop chick at the time. The old men sing the classics and the boys sing to their favorite alt rock dude. And when Bon Jovi comes on, everyone sings "Livin' on a Prayer" like they're at the freaking concert. Place shuts down around 1:30am which is good because then you can go get some drunk food at White Castle or El Gallo.

    As I got older and refined my beer pallet and stopped spilling beer on the floor and laughing about it, this place just didn't do it for me anymore but I'll always have my memories.

    Most bathroom stalls I have ever been in don't smell nearly as much like urine and stale beer as the entire TC Sports Pub.  Last night (9/11) I went there on my own mini-pub crawl to explore my new neighborhood.  The scary thing was that nobody else there seemed to notice.  Everyone in the bar seemed like a regular who all must have just gotten used to that smell.  I even looked around to see if I was sitting right near the bathroom and it was at least 20 yards away.  In fact, when I went in to use it surprisingly the bathroom didn't smell as bad as the rest of the bar.
    For you my readers I stayed long enough to choke down one of their $1 Old Styles they have on tap "all day every day".  Others had told me that it attracts a younger crowd, which is true.  I saw a pair of duchebags in their early 20's with their baseball hats on sideways apparently watching some kind of Youtube video on their Iphone.  The rest of the crowd looked just as laughable.  There was no pool table and very few TVs to be considered a "sports bar".  There was a dart board, but I did not see a juke box.  The stench became so overpowering that I just chugged the beer and walked out.
    If you are in the area I much prefer Tailgators or Molly Maguires.

    I went here last night to watch the Bulls-Hawks playoff game (epic performance by our MVP D.Rose!!!!). I don't drink, so I can't comment on alcohol selections.

    I was pleased that you were able to hear the game instead of music being played over the broadcast. There was a band setting up, but they didn't play music until after the game ended. Lots of TVs everywhere. Seating consists of long tables with stools (a bit uncomfortable at times if you are accustomed to chair backs). I was fearful--at first--of being a minority woman going here alone. However, once I was inside, I felt fine. I even had conversations with another group that was there to enjoy the game. Overall, it was a good experience to watch a game.

    NOTE: If you like UV Bombs, they give away shots of them after every quarter the Bulls have the lead.

    I absolutely love this little sports bar.  Incredible atmosphere for big games, be they Hawks, Bulls, Sox, or Bears.  It's a modest, primarily beer, bar, but it's got a lot of TV's and they actually play the SOUND of the games you're trying to watch.  No crappy music played over the games.

    Only drawback is when they do Karaoke night, lotta knuckleheads.

    I'm pretty fond of this corner bar. I used to go there a lot right when I got out of college. The staff is really attentive and nice. You can usually find parking. The bar food is pretty reasonably priced as well as good. I'd say they have an average selection of drinks, but they too are reasonably priced. There are a ton of tvs in the place, a juke box and Karaoke on certain nights, which is always entertaining to watch! It has a neighborhood feel to it, which makes it cozy.
